Description:
Grand Touring Automobiles is seeking a detail-oriented and organized Parts Stockroom Clerk to join our team. The ideal candidate will be responsible for maintaining inventory accuracy, organizing stock, and ensuring timely distribution of parts to the service team. This role is essential in keeping our stockroom efficient and well-managed to ensure the parts department stays organized and runs smoothly.
QUALIFICATIONS & SKILLS:
- Previous experience in an automotive parts stockroom or warehouse preferred.
- Strong organizational and multitasking abilities.
- Ability to lift and move heavy parts as required.
- Familiarity with inventory management systems and Microsoft Office Suite.
- Knowledge of automotive parts and accessories is an asset.
- Attention to detail and ability to work in a fast-paced environment.
- Excellent communication and teamwork skills.

Responsibilities:
- Receive, inspect, and properly store incoming parts shipments.
- Maintain accurate inventory records and conduct regular stock checks.
- Organize and label parts to ensure quick and efficient retrieval.
- Distribute parts to technicians and other departments as required.
- Keep the stockroom clean, organized, and compliant with safety regulations.
- Support the Parts Manager with additional duties as needed.
